Mirrorform may be Lorwyn Eclipsed's strongest draft card
Polygon reports that Mirrorform might be the best card in the new Magic: The Gathering set Lorwyn Eclipsed and advises players to grab it immediately in draft or sealed events.
The card is a six‑mana instant (two blue and four colorless) that turns all non‑land permanents — creatures, artifacts, enchantments, and tokens — into a copy of any one creature on the battlefield for the rest of the game. Because it is an instant, it can be cast during combat; the article's author recounts losing a match when an opponent transformed small flying tokens into copies of the author's 6/6 Champions of the Perfect and finished the game in one swing.
The piece notes almost limitless combo potential across Magic's history, citing examples such as using Scute Swarm, copying a Blightsteel Colossus, or turning Sol Ring into mana to fuel an Exsanguinate. For now, the clear takeaway from early Arena previews is the same: if you see Mirrorform in a Lorwyn Eclipsed draft or sealed event, take it immediately.
